HAN sets up relief fund to disaster-hit people



KATHMANDU: Hotel Association Nepal (HAN) is initiating to provide relief assistance for flood victims.

The HAN has set up a relief fund for the families affected by the floods and landslides due to the recent rains in various parts of the country, HAN statement said.

“The Association established a relief fund with an aim of helping the affected people and the amount collected in the fund will be transferred through the government as soon as possible,” press release reads.

Expressing deep grief over the loss of lives and property due to the flood, the association expressed its condolences to the bereaved families and wished for the speedy recovery of the injured ones.
